How does the Ichthyophthirius parasite affect a fish. Knowing what the infection does to your fish is essential in understanding how the treatment should work. … WebHow Did My Fish Get Ick? Stress. Stress is the main factor in ich eruptions. If your fish get stressed, either by their environment, transportation, their tank mates or because they can’t remember if they left the stove on, their immune system get weakened and they will become susceptible to an ich infection. A high level of Nitrate in the aquarium water can be inherently toxic to fish and may even kill them. However, the sudden drop of Nitrate levels that follows a water change could send your fish into Osmotic Shock.

WebRemove and treat any fish that begins to show the first signs of ich in a quarantine tank. Avoid any fluctuations in temperature, pH, or ammonia levels as these are all very stressful to fish and can result in an outbreak of ich. WebMay 24, 2024 · Ich is a protozoan disease that is often called 'white spot disease.'. The scientific name for the disease is ichthyophthiriasis and the cause is Ichthyophthirius multifiliis . It is wide spread in all freshwater fish but appears to be more common in aquarium fish, possibly due to the closer contact and stress involved with aquarium …
